Hello gents, i am looking for some razor advice.

I have a very wiry pirate beard and very sensitive baby skin - which razor at max 30 bucks would you recomend...??

Thx in advance
 
I suggest a vintage Gillette, such as a super speed or tech. They can be very mild.

the 34 c is too heavy for me, it gives me quite a bit of razor burn and the tech is too mild for my beard
 
I have a lot of people ask me this question, and I've heard the best results from using a mild open comb razor (like a Merkur OC, or Long Comb Gillette New) with a very sharp blade (like a Feather). Also more mild single edge razors like a Damaskeene or 1912.
